map (4)

array.flatMap() — витончений перебір у JavaScript

array.map() дуже корисна функція перебору: вона приймає масив і функцію перебору, а потім повертає новий перебраний масив. Однак існує альтернатива array.map() — array.flatMap() (доступний починаючи з...
03 лютого 2022 ·
0
· 266 · Codeguida

Ітеровані об'єкти в JavaScript

Коли нам потрібно перебрати об'єкт ми зазвичай потрапляємо в пастку, використовуючи завжди одні й ті самі ітератори, наприклад for або .map(). Але в JS існує велика кількість ітераторів, кожен я яких...
28 травня 2021 ·
1
· 1K · Alex

Динамічні географічні карти з SVG і JQuery

Створюємо SVG мапу в Illustrator Створимо мапу Італії в Illustrator: Кожний регіон повинен малюватися як окремий об'єкт і мати свій власний рівень, з ім'ям, котре буде відповідати коду, використовува...
14 травня 2020 ·
0
· 26 · Codeguida

Коли використовувати Map замість простого об'єкта JavaScript

Об'єкти { key: 'value' } в JavaScript призначені для зберігання структурованих даних. Але дещо в них дратує: ключем об'єкта мають бути рядки (або symbols, котрі застосовуються доволі рідко). Що буде,...
17 жовтня 2019 ·
0
· 163 · Codeguida